Strengthening Cyber Resilience: Canada’s Cyber Security Certification Program

As cyber threats evolve, organizations across Canada are increasingly prioritizing cyber security to safeguard sensitive data and maintain operational integrity. In response to this growing need, the Canadian government has introduced a comprehensive Cyber Security Certification Program aimed at enhancing the security posture of public and private sector entities alike.

The Importance of Cyber Security Certification

In a landscape where data breaches and cyber attacks are commonplace, certification serves as a crucial benchmark for businesses and organizations aiming to implement standardized cyber security practices. The Cyber Security Certification Program provides a structured framework that helps organizations assess their cyber readiness and aligns their security measures with national and international best practices.

Key Benefits of Cyber Security Certification

  1. Enhanced Credibility: Organizations certified under this program can demonstrate a commitment to cyber security, fostering trust among customers, partners, and stakeholders.

  2. Regulatory Compliance: Certification helps organizations meet evolving regulatory requirements. In sectors such as finance, healthcare, and government, compliance is crucial to avoid hefty fines and reputational damage.

  3. Risk Management: The program encourages organizations to identify vulnerabilities and implement measures to manage risks effectively. A proactive approach helps mitigate the impact of potential cyber incidents.

  4. Increased Awareness: Through training and resources associated with the certification, employees become better informed about cyber threats and security practices, fostering a security-conscious culture.

  5. Market Advantage: With organizations increasingly prioritizing vendor security, being certified can provide a competitive edge in securing contracts and partnerships.

Program Components

The Cyber Security Certification Program comprises several components designed to provide a holistic security assessment:

  1. Risk Assessment: Organizations undergo a thorough evaluation of their current cyber security posture, including identification of vulnerabilities and existing security measures.

  2. Implementation of Best Practices: The program emphasizes the adoption of best practices in areas such as secure coding, incident response, and data encryption.

  3. Regular Audits: Certified organizations are subject to periodic audits to ensure continued compliance with the program’s standards, maintaining accountability.

  4. Continuous Improvement: The program advocates for ongoing training and development to keep pace with emerging threats and technological advancements.

  5. Incident Response Planning: Organizations are guided in developing robust incident response plans, ensuring preparedness for potential breaches or security incidents.

How to Get Started

Organizations interested in pursuing certification are encouraged to follow these steps:

  1. Evaluate Current Security Posture: Conduct an internal assessment to identify existing strengths and weaknesses in your cyber security measures.

  2. Register for the Program: Reach out to the Canadian Centre for Cyber Security to learn more about the application process and requirements.

  3. Implement Recommended Practices: Begin integrating the program’s best practices into organizational procedures and training initiatives.

  4. Prepare for Audits: Organize relevant documentation, and ensure that all security measures align with the program standards.

  5. Promote a Culture of Cyber Awareness: Engage employees in regular training sessions to heighten their awareness and understanding of cyber threats.

Conclusion

As cyber threats continue to evolve, Canada’s Cyber Security Certification Program stands as a vital initiative to bolster the security framework of organizations nationwide. By obtaining certification, organizations not only enhance their own security posture but also contribute to a more secure digital landscape for all Canadians.
